Clem and others, THe GM EOS is still available but has a new part number. Seems the stuff has a lot of numbers. I see that someone put the AC # on as 992704. On ebay I see it advertised as GM 12345501 cam and lifter pre-lube for 9.99. Shipping is not cheep.
If you want to buy the EOS from GM now the NEW PART # is 1052367 and it's readily available. I just ordered 3 bottles for the future-in case I am nuts enough to do this again. Meanwhile the EOS is all over the market as you and others have stated.Just different names-same crap..
